SME Program Manager

2ndWave LLC
Posted 6 hours ago
🇺🇸United States🏢Hybrid💰$160.0K–$180.0K📁Operations & Admin
Is this job info correct?

2ndWave LLC (2ndWave) is seeking a Subject Matter Expert (SME) Program Manager to provide program and project management services in support of an anticipated Federal contract in the Washington, DC metropolitan area Position Summary The SME Program Manager holds overall responsibility for the financial management, methods, and staffing of the Verification Division (VER) program to ensure technical requirements are met. This individual leads and guides the work of technical staff, establishes goals and plans aligned to program objectives, and serves as the principal point of contact for both the USCIS customer and the Contracting Officer, as needed. This is a Key Personnel position under the resulting task order. Essential Duties and Responsibilities • Facilitate and promote enterprise-wide collaboration among VER, the Field Operations Directorate (FOD), USCIS, and the Department of Homeland Security (DHS), as well as the broader immigration enterprise (e.g., SSA, DOL, DOS, and other federal, state, and local agencies). • Ensure policy and operational alignment through regular coordination meetings, documented action items, and measurable process improvements. • Develop and implement data-driven strategies to optimize operational efficiency, supported by quarterly progress reports on key performance indicators (KPIs). • Conduct technology assessments and deliver actionable recommendations for IT enhancements, including the adoption of em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ence. • Implement and scale Agile methodologies with clearly defined roles, responsibilities, and success criteria; provide tailored Agile training and coaching, measuring effectiveness through adoption metrics. • Establish and maintain governance artifacts, including RACI charts, project charters, and gate reviews, to ensure consistent oversight and accountability. • Develop change management strategies for business process transitions, including beta/shadowing approaches, operational ready-line strategy development, and phased deployment planning. • Provide experienced product owner and project management resources; hold and apply relevant certifications (e.g., CSM, CSPO, PMP). • Develop strategic roadmaps and implementation plans reflecting people, process, and technology efforts, executed in an Agile, measured, and implementable manner. • Provide governance support through regular project health assessments, identify risk, and recommend mitigation strategies; oversee project execution and apply PMBOK and Agile methodology to business processes. • Establish performance monitoring mechanisms and provide monthly status reports tracking project outcomes against USCIS objectives. • Support end-to-end project execution, including testing, integration, deployment, and post-deployment evaluation. • Conduct retrospective analyses, process reengineering, implementation planning, and organizational impact assessments; recommend improvement opportunities, including policy and guidance development. • Serve as the primary interface between the contractor team, the COR, and the Contracting Officer regarding program status, risk, and resourcing. Minimum Required Qualifications • Education: Master's degree in Business Administration, Public Administration, Information Technology, or a related field. • Experience: Minimum of 10 years of progressive experience in program and project management, including at least 5 years managing large-scale, complex federal programs or initiatives with a focus on immigration. • Certification: At least one of the following – Project Management Professional (PMP), Program Management Professional (PgMP), Agile, or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e), or a similar professional certification. • Five years of experience with immigration policy, exposure to the agencies and offices operating within the immigration ecosystem, and familiarity with the DHS systems used for identity management and immigration status. Required Skills and Competencies •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ional teams and manage competing priorities. • Experience with Agile methodologies, program planning, risk management, and performance reporting. • Strong communication and stakeholder engagement skills at the executive level.
